Clojure
Clojure is a functional, dynamic, general-purpose programming language. It provides built-in concurrency support via software transactional memory and asynchronous agents, and offers a rich set of immutable, persistent data structures. Clojure runs on JVM, JavaScript VMs, and Common Language Runtime.
- GitHub: https://github.com/topics/clojure
- Wikipedia: https://en.wikipedia.org/wiki/Clojure
- Repo: https://github.com/clojure
- Created by: Rich Hickey
- Released: October 16, 2007
- Related Topics: clojurescript, cljs, language,
- Aliases: clj,
- Last updated: 2026-06-27 00:05:26 UTC
- JSON Representation
https://github.com/eval/bbangsearch
DuckDuckGo's bang searches from the commandline
babashka cli clojure duckduckgo search
Last synced: 06 May 2025
https://github.com/narimiran/AdventOfCode2022
My solutions for AoC 2022
advent-of-code advent-of-code-2022 adventofcode clojure lisp python python3 python311
Last synced: 09 Jul 2025
https://github.com/tuddman/clj-dde
connect to a DDE (dynamic data exchange) server/client ... in Clojure!
Last synced: 01 Sep 2025
https://github.com/CicadaLabs/bips
Bitcoin Improvement Proposals implemented in Clojure.
bip32 bip39 bip44 bitcoin clojure cryptocurrency hdwallet monero
Last synced: 17 Jul 2025
https://github.com/aroemers/lifted
Clojure library to lift functions into protocols
Last synced: 30 Apr 2025
https://github.com/studistcorporation/sleepydog
Clojure library for tracing (possibly async) applications with Datadog.
async clj clojure datadog distributed-tracing hacktoberfest instrumentation o11y observability terraform-managed tracing
Last synced: 09 Apr 2025
https://github.com/narimiran/adventofcode2022
My solutions for AoC 2022
advent-of-code advent-of-code-2022 adventofcode clojure lisp python python3 python311
Last synced: 22 Mar 2025
https://github.com/galuque/datomic-compose
Docker Compose for running a Datomic system
clojure database datomic docker
Last synced: 14 Jul 2025
https://github.com/inqwell/typeops
Alternative value type combination in Clojure arithmetic
Last synced: 26 Aug 2025
https://github.com/wjoel/clj-bean
The better way to create JavaBeans from Clojure.
Last synced: 07 Mar 2026
https://github.com/ivarref/gen-fn
Generate Datomic function literals from regular Clojure namespaces. On-prem.
Last synced: 15 Apr 2025
https://github.com/tatut/nrepl-doc-inject
NREPL middleware to inject community docstrings
Last synced: 10 Apr 2025
https://github.com/miikka/split-token
Generating and verifying split tokens with Clojure
authentication clojure cryptography split-token
Last synced: 25 Sep 2025
https://github.com/valerauko/sirius
Tiny library to find the name of Unicode characters
clojure emoji hacktoberfest unicode
Last synced: 11 Jul 2025
https://github.com/vodori/schema-forms
Convert prismatic schemas into JSON schemas compatible with react-jsonschema-form
clojure clojurescript forms react-jsonschema-form schema
Last synced: 10 Apr 2025
https://github.com/sultanov-team/xtdb-tarantool
XTDB module allows you to use Tarantool (in-memory computing platform)
clojure datalog tarantool xtdb xtdb-module
Last synced: 28 Aug 2025
https://github.com/athos/bigmouth
Clojure framework to build delivery-only Mastodon-compatible web apps
Last synced: 03 May 2025
https://github.com/jdevuyst/termcat
Termcat is a markup language for scientific and technical writing.
clojure clojurescript markup-language
Last synced: 15 Apr 2025
https://github.com/domaindrivenarchitecture/data-test
framework for data-driven tests
clojure data test test-driven-development
Last synced: 13 Aug 2025
https://github.com/allalgorithms/clojure
Implementation of All ▲lgorithms in Clojure Programming Language
algorithms allalgorithms clojure hacktoberfest
Last synced: 10 Apr 2025
https://github.com/pez/wally-example
An example project for end to end testing with Wally, a Clojure Wrapper for Playwright
clojure end-to-end-testing playwright repl
Last synced: 13 Apr 2025
https://github.com/metosin/viesti
Data-Driven Message Dispatcher for Clojure/Script
clojure clojurescript metosin-experimental
Last synced: 23 Jun 2025
https://github.com/valerauko/hoge
Server-side rendering example with re-frame, shadow-cljs and Deno
clojure clojurescript deno example hacktoberfest re-frame react server-side-rendering shadow-cljs ssr
Last synced: 01 Mar 2026
https://github.com/hashobject/boot-s3
Boot task for syncing local directory with AWS S3 bucket
Last synced: 26 Aug 2025
https://github.com/resilience4clj/resilience4clj-timelimiter
Resilience4Clj Time Limiter lets you decorate a function call with a specified time limit.
circuit-breaker clojure metrics resilience retry time-limit
Last synced: 12 Dec 2025
https://github.com/fabricate-site/adorn
Extensible conversion of Clojure code to Hiccup forms.
clojure clojurescript syntax-highlighting
Last synced: 16 Aug 2025
https://github.com/strojure/web-security
Decoupled web security implementations for Clojure.
Last synced: 27 Aug 2025
https://github.com/replomancer/swordfight
A chess engine written in Clojure
chess chess-engine clojure xboard
Last synced: 14 Apr 2025
https://github.com/nomnom-insights/nomnom.eternity
⏲Function scheduling Component, running forever
clojure component scheduler scheduler-cron
Last synced: 29 Oct 2025
https://github.com/pez/clojure-exercism-template
Learn more Clojure and Interactive Programming with Exercism in the browser
Last synced: 10 Sep 2025
https://github.com/clojerl/doodler
Create drawings with code (heavily inspired in Clojure's Quil)
Last synced: 05 May 2025
https://github.com/olical/lein-transcriptor
Execute all of your project's .repl files with transcriptor.
Last synced: 13 Apr 2025
https://github.com/igrishaev/soothe
Clear error messages for Clojure.spec
clojure clojurescript errors spec
Last synced: 22 Apr 2025
https://github.com/yannvanhalewyn/boyscout
A clojurescript rewrite of Pathfinding Visualizer
algorithms clojure clojurescript functional-programming pathfinding shadow-cljs tailwindcss visualization
Last synced: 13 Apr 2025
https://github.com/brianium/hiccupad
AI generated slop to convert html to hiccup
Last synced: 06 Jun 2026
https://github.com/hindol/json-rpc
Unified JSON-RPC 2.0 interface over HTTP[S], WebSocket and UNIX socket for Clojure/Script.
besu clojure ethereum json-rpc json-rpc-client quorum
Last synced: 22 Feb 2026
https://github.com/kongeor/chickn
Evolutionary algorithms library for Clojure(script)
clojure clojurescript evolutionary-algorithms
Last synced: 03 Sep 2025
https://github.com/sritchie/programming-2022
Talks at the <Programming> 2022 Conference in Porto, Portugal
clojure clojurescript physics sicmutils webgl
Last synced: 09 Apr 2025
https://github.com/darkleaf/multidecorators
Like multimethods but multidecorators.
aop aspect-oriented-programming clojure clojurescript decorator-pattern inheritance middlware multimethods
Last synced: 26 Oct 2025
https://github.com/hodur-org/hodur-graphviz-schema
Hodur is a domain modeling approach and collection of libraries to Clojure. By using Hodur you can define your domain model as data, parse and validate it, and then either consume your model via an API or use one of the many plugins to help you achieve mechanical results faster and in a purely functional manner.
clojure data modeling schema visualization
Last synced: 12 Dec 2025
https://github.com/just-sultanov/setup-babashka
Set up your GitHub Actions workflow with a specific version of babashka
babashka clojure clojurescript github-actions
Last synced: 24 Apr 2025
https://github.com/sharingio/pair
A shareable pairing environment
clojure cluster-api cluster-api-provider-equinix-metal docker emacs equinix-metal gitlab-ci golang humacs kubernetes pair-programming tilt
Last synced: 24 Jan 2026
https://github.com/status-im/pluto
clojure clojurescript edn ethereum ipfs web3
Last synced: 21 Apr 2025
https://github.com/carlduevel/clometheus
Zero dependency Clojure Prometheus Client
Last synced: 12 Dec 2025
https://github.com/cjbarre/opengl-with-jank
Aspects of learning OpenGL with the Jank programming language
Last synced: 05 May 2026
https://github.com/oscaro/clj-k8s
A fully featured Clojure wrapper for the Kubernetes API
Last synced: 24 Apr 2025
https://github.com/r0man/grafeo
A GraphQL document and schema language based on S-expressions in Clojure & ClojureScript
alumbra clojure clojurescript dsl graphql lisp
Last synced: 09 Apr 2025
https://github.com/stevebuik/stateful-generative-tests
auto-generated tests for Clojure WebApps
clojure clojure-spec generative-testing testing
Last synced: 09 Apr 2025
https://github.com/paketo-buildpacks/clojure-tools
A Cloud Native Buildpack that builds Clojure-based applications from source
build-system clojure cnb jvm-applications
Last synced: 20 Feb 2026
https://github.com/davewm/nrepl-rebl
nREPL middleware to sync with REBL
clojure nrepl nrepl-middleware
Last synced: 12 Dec 2025
https://github.com/russmatney/clawe
Clojure REPL-based WM hacking on linux and osx
awesomewm babashka clojure yabai
Last synced: 13 Jul 2025
https://github.com/jgrzebyta/triple-loader
Framework and CL tools for hight throughput manipulation on RDF statements (triples and quads).
Last synced: 22 Oct 2025
https://github.com/redbadger/karma-tracker
Open Source contributions tracker for organisations
clojure github-api open-source
Last synced: 22 Apr 2025
https://github.com/igrishaev/lambda
An AWS Lambda in a single binary file
aws clojure graalvm lambda native-image
Last synced: 28 Oct 2025
https://github.com/alesya-h/live-components
Don't duplicate server state on the client and get realtime collaboration for free
awesome clojure clojurescript live magic react reagent state web websockets
Last synced: 14 Feb 2026
https://github.com/xlisp/algorithm-visualizer-gpter-fper
算法可视化开发,GPT辅助生成,函数式化后去递归的算法辅助开发脚手架平台
algorithm clojure clojurescript functional-programming mysql re-frame reagent redis visualizer
Last synced: 28 Apr 2025
https://github.com/igjoshua/glfw-clj
A Clojure wrapper for GLFW on JDK 22 and later.
clojure glfw glfw-bindings glfw-library glfw3 native-wrapper opengl
Last synced: 07 Oct 2025
https://github.com/plandes/todo-task
A Supervised Approach To The Interpretation Of Imperative To-Do Lists
arxiv clojure machine-learning natural-language-processing scholarly-articles
Last synced: 09 Oct 2025
https://github.com/anderseknert/ring-clr
ClojureCLR HTTP server abstraction
clojure clojure-clr http http-server http-server-library http-server-middleware ring web
Last synced: 11 Apr 2025
https://github.com/mguardarini/aprendendo-clojure
Com o intuito de aprender uma nova linguagem de programação e exercitar os conhecimentos no paradigma funcional criei esse repositorio com o intuito de ser a base para quem está iniciando nesse novo mundo do funcional.
clojure clojure-wrapper learning-by-doing ptbr
Last synced: 01 Mar 2026
https://github.com/ring-clojure/ring-websocket-async
Library for using core.async with Ring's websocket API
clojure ring-clojure websockets
Last synced: 05 May 2025
https://github.com/olegakbarov/cljs-dnd
Idiomatic drag-and-drop for ClojureScript applications with React rendering 🏓
clojure clojurescript drag drop react-dnd
Last synced: 08 Oct 2025
https://github.com/strojure/caffeine-memoize
Clojure function memoization using Caffeine java library.
adapter caching clojure memoization
Last synced: 15 Aug 2025
https://github.com/davidvujic/polylith-experiments
Experimenting with polylith
clojure clojurescript polylith
Last synced: 14 Apr 2025
https://github.com/divs1210/simple-stackless-lisp
A small but powerful Clojure-like Lisp with first class continuations and macros
Last synced: 14 Apr 2025
https://github.com/plandes/cisql
SQL Command Line Interface (ciSQL)
clojure command-line command-line-tool jdbc sql sql-query
Last synced: 16 Aug 2025
https://github.com/sguessou/chatalaslack
Small web app demonstrating how to build a web chat app with websockets and Clojure(Script)
bulma-css chat-application clojure clojurescript figwheel-main http-kit re-frame reagent-components reitit websockets
Last synced: 12 Apr 2025
https://github.com/ertugrulcetin/asynctor
Minimal core.async inspector library for Clojure and ClojureScript
async clojure clojurescript core-async
Last synced: 26 Jul 2025
https://github.com/gbaptista/datomic-pro-docker
Setting up Datomic Pro for Docker with Docker Compose.
clojure datalog datomic datomic-database datomic-flare datomic-pro
Last synced: 03 Aug 2025
https://github.com/namenu/deps-diff
A tool for comparing transitive dependencies in two deps.edn files.
clojure deps-edn diff github-actions
Last synced: 17 Mar 2025
https://github.com/russmatney/starters
A handful of starter templates for misc clojure projects
Last synced: 13 Jul 2025
https://github.com/sbekrin/cljs-babel
[λ] Experimental ClojureScript to JavaScript compiler based on Babel
cljs clojure clojurescript compiler es5 javascript javascript-compiler js parser
Last synced: 10 Apr 2025
https://github.com/bsless/ring.middleware.tools
Tools for putting together Clojure ring middlewares
Last synced: 12 Aug 2025
https://github.com/active-group/reacl-c
Compositional and declarative user interface library for Clojure and Clojurescript
Last synced: 21 Aug 2025
https://github.com/athos/admin-kit
Admin site as data
admin-site clojure clojurescript
Last synced: 24 Jul 2025
https://github.com/brianium/yoose
:construction_worker: A Clojure library for use case driven development
Last synced: 13 Apr 2025
https://github.com/markwoodhall/vim-codelens
Inline insight into the history of your code
Last synced: 23 Aug 2025
https://github.com/jakubriegel/clojure-spring
Demo of using Spring in Clojure with some Java integration
clojure functional-programming put-poznan spring-boot
Last synced: 15 Apr 2025
https://github.com/nwjsmith/generators.graph
A library of test.check generators for graph data
clojure clojure-spec graph graphs property-based-testing test-check
Last synced: 14 Apr 2025
https://github.com/tirkarthi/clj-wordcloud
A simple clojure wrapper around kumo to build wordclouds
Last synced: 11 Sep 2025
https://github.com/johnnyjayjay/slash
A small Clojure library for handling Discord interactions (slash commands and components)
clojure discord discord-api hacktoberfest slash-commands
Last synced: 26 Mar 2025
https://github.com/simonneutert/git-hire
This app helps you keep track of GitHub users in cities, saving the data as .edn to disk. So you can easily `grep` by language or keyword. Interact with the GitHub API using Clojure/babashka
babashka cli-app clojure github-api
Last synced: 10 Apr 2025
https://github.com/mpereira/felucca
A game inspired by Ultima Online (WIP)
arcadia clojure mmorpg ultima-online unity
Last synced: 13 Apr 2025
https://github.com/joelittlejohn/lein-embongo
Leiningen plugin for running 'embedded' MongoDB
clojure embedded integration-testing lein mongodb
Last synced: 19 Apr 2025
https://github.com/borkdude/qualify-methods
Rewrite your instance calls to use fully qualified methods
Last synced: 14 Apr 2025
https://github.com/wdhowe/lemme-know-bot
A Telegram bot to monitor a group chat for keywords.
clojure lein leiningen telegram telegram-bot
Last synced: 29 Jul 2025
https://github.com/nedap/components.pedestal
Pedestal server as a Clojure Component
Last synced: 10 Sep 2025
https://github.com/athos/aintegrant
Aintegrant ain't Integrant, it's Async Integrant!
async clojure clojurescript integrant
Last synced: 03 May 2025